EuBi2Se4 is a ternary semiconductor compound composed of europium, bismuth, and selenium, belonging to the family of rare-earth bismuth chalcogenides. This is primarily a research material under investigation for potential thermoelectric and optoelectronic applications, with particular interest in its electronic band structure and magnetic properties due to the rare-earth europium dopant. While not yet established in mainstream industrial production, compounds in this family are being explored as alternatives to conventional thermoelectrics and for exotic electronic devices where the combination of rare-earth magnetism and bismuth-based semiconductivity offers unique material behavior.
